The City of Belleville, known as the ‘Friendly City’, is located at the mouth of the Moira River where it meets the picturesque Bay of Quinte. Experience world-class fishing, boating, cycling, and walking along waterfront trails. Belleville is located between Toronto and Montreal, and less than one hour from the U.S. border. Approximately 56,000 people live in Belleville and over 220,000 within 30 minutes. The City is close to Prince Edward County with wineries and beaches such as Sandbanks Provincial Park. We are home to Loyalist College and Albert College. The historic downtown core offers restaurants, shopping, and live music and theater venues. The City provides a blend of small town warmth and big city amenities, quality of life, and affordable housing. More information is available at www.belleville.ca.

PURPOSE AND SCOPE:

The Executive Assistant provides high-level administrative, analytical, and operational support to the Director of People and Corporate Services. This position supports strategic decision-making across People and Culture, Corporate Services, and By-Law Services through data analysis and reporting on HR metrics, benefits utilization, training participation, records management, and service delivery trends.

The Executive Assistant also oversees the Director’s office operations, including scheduling, correspondence, meeting coordination, and the preparation of reports and presentations, ensuring efficient workflow and alignment with corporate priorities.

KEY D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ES
  • Collect, analyze, and prepare data-driven reports to support the Director’s decision-making across functions such as:
  • People and Culture: turnover, recruitment trends, performance management, training and development participation, etc.
  • Corporate Services: policy compliance, benefits utilization, records management metrics, etc.
  • By-Law Services: service delivery trends, compliance reporting, enforcement statistics, etc.
  • Provide executive administrative support to the Director, including calendaring, scheduling meetings, preparing agendas and briefing notes, drafting correspondence, and coordinating presentations and reports for Council, SLT, and external stakeholders
  • Liaise with internal departments to track progress on departmental initiatives, ensuring deliverables are met
  • Prepare and maintain confidential files and records with discretion and accuracy
  • Conduct research and prepare briefing materials, summaries, and recommendations on a wide range of issues to support the Director
  • Coordinate departmental responses to internal and external inquiries, ensuring timely communication
  • Support departmental projects and initiatives
  • Support with Accessibility for Ontarians with Disabilities Act (AODA) tasks within the Department as required
  • Perform all tasks and responsibilities through the lens of Equity, Diversity, Inclusion, ensuring commitment to fairness, representation, accessibility and respect for diverse perspectives and cultures in all aspects of work
  • Perform all other duties as assigned

Note: Above duties are representative of a typical position and are not to be construed as all-inclusive.
